WebRT @DrJEBall: A wooden #Roman sword, found at the fort of #Vindolanda (Britain). It is smaller than a practice sword should be, so this may well have been a toy belonging to one of the children growing up at the fort, perhaps to encourage them to become a soldier when they grew up #Archaeology . 14 Apr 2024 21:07:05

Originally, the primary training weapon of a Gladiatorial School, The Rudis was a wooden representation of the standard Gladius Sword. Designed to have a dull tip, it was used to train the potential Gladiator.
